I Am Nancy Directed by Arlene Marechal The question on everyone’s lips since 1984′s A Nightmare On Elm Street premiered has always been “Who is Nancy?” And by “always” I of course mean never. It’s not a question that anyone has ever been concerned with… until now. Nancy Thompson of course is the heroine of three of the films in the Elm Street series, and she’s played by Heather Langenkamp. The one constant throughout all of the original films is and will always be Freddy Krueger (Robert Englund), the razor-wielding, burned, revenge-seeking kiddie killer (or diddler depending on your interpretation). He is the icon of the series for obvious reasons, but Langenkamp and filmmaker Arlene Marechal are wondering why Nancy never reached those same heights. The answer seems pretty obvious, but let’s give them seventy plus minutes to explore the question anyway.
